Post No boost if i made a new display
on: March 29, 2017 (GMT)

Hi,

i have an issue, because with my Alfa Romeo Mito Petrol 1.3, if i use torque i can see rpm, speed, boost, coolant ( default theme ), i didn’t se throttle and for petrol is normal i guess.

Anyway i want to see boost with bars, but if i:

add display
bar display
turbo boost & vacuum gauge
or Turbo pressure control

aren’t green, and if i selected one of them, i have “no data”.

Why ? is a bug? boost info in default theme are showed.

thanks for the support

Post Re: No boost if i made a new display
on: March 29, 2017 (GMT)

That particular gauge is not just reading from a pid.
It is looking to see what the pressure is then changing
the units based upon positive pressure or vacuum.

If it is a bug Ian will have to address.

Can you get MAP display to work? If so you could
create a custom boost gauge by subtracting Baro().
